Ekiti State has been thrown into mourning following the death of Speaker of the State House of Assembly Funminiyi Afuye.
Afuye, representing Ikere constituency 1, reportedly died around 6pm on Wednesday after a brief illness. He was aged 66.
He was said to have been rushed to the Ekiti State University Teaching Hospital (EKSUTH) Ado-Ekiti in the early hours of Wednesday after developing complications over undisclosed ailment.
Afuye, a lawyer, reportedly died of cardiac arrest.
The speaker was at the inauguration of Governor Biodun Oyebanji, on Sunday and accompanied the new governor to inspect some road projects on Tuesday.
Chief Press Secretary to the Governor Oyebanji, Yinka Oyebode, confirmed the news of Afuye’s death in a statement issued Wednesday night.
The statement read in part, “The Government of Ekiti State regrets to announce the death of the Speaker of the State House of Assembly, Rt. Hon Funminiyi Afuye.
‘Rt. Hon Afuye died Wednesday evening at the Ekiti State Teaching Hospital (EKSUTH), Ado- Ekiti, where he was receiving treatment after suffering a cardiac arrest.
“The late Afuye, 66, was a former Commissioner, Ekiti State Ministry of Information and two- time member of the State Assembly. He was inaugurated Speaker of the sixth Assembly on June 6, 2019.”
